Transaction f88eecd6b622826af08af53bcf25e4a96a643e40299db25cde289d42a0067e28
1 Input
1 Output
-
f88eecd6b622826af08af53bcf25e4a96a643e40299db25cde289d42a0067e28:0
- value
- 35946
- script pubkey
- OP_0 OP_PUSHBYTES_20 10ddd961f9bf3989c050127e7f66165dc1401bf2
- address
- bc1qzrwajc0ehuucnszszfl87eskthq5qxljgu6wrj